Output 0332868bed993caac57d248b02ff9f9182f631bf662ba5c941dd49f90152fe3a:3

value
195490956
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d836d9a26e4f10e0cd3d80303b9e5628f0b1cad OP_EQUAL
address
MAbDGnCQvuAPw3dm1YdyWPBARACaBXWT7Y
transaction
0332868bed993caac57d248b02ff9f9182f631bf662ba5c941dd49f90152fe3a
spent
true